Kendra Krause is a professional with extensive experience in human resources and payroll management. Kendra has worked in various roles within the field, including Human Resources Manager and Payroll Manager. Kendra holds a Bachelor's degree in Human Resources Management from DeVry University.
Sign up to view 1 direct report
Get started